A solution of 2-[2-(2,5-dimethylphenoxymethyl)phenyl]butyronitrile (0.67 g, 2.4 mmol) and 96% sodium hydroxide (0.73 g, 17.5 mmol) in ethanol (8 ml) was heated under reflux for 43 hours. The solvent was evaporated, and then water was added. The mixture was adjusted to pH 3 with 1N hydrochloric acid and extracted with ethyl acetate. The extract was dried over anhydrous sodium sulfate, and then the solvent was evaporated. The crude product was dissolved in N,N-dimethylformamide (5 ml) and stirred at room temperature. Methyl iodide (0.50 g, 3.5 mmol) and potassium carbonate (0.50 g, 3.6 mmol) were added thereto in this order. After 1 hour, water was added, and the mixture was extracted with ethyl acetate. The extract was washed successively with water and saturated brine and dried over anhydrous sodium sulfate. The solvent was evaporated, and the residue was purified by column chromatography on silica gel (n-hexane/ethyl acetate=9/1) to give the desired compound methyl 2-[2-(2,5-dimethylphenoxymethyl)phenyl]butyrate (0.62 g, 83%) as white crystals.
